I am thinking of getting a Baader Maxbright for my SM II 60. With a 2.6 GWK and a 1.25" nose piece it will hopefully work. As I got a Cemax 25mm with my scope it might be the easiest solution to get a second one. Has anyone experience with the quality of Cemax eps with respect of getting them matched.

I've got three complete sets of the Cemax eyepieces & Barlows, acquired at vastly different times and places and all of them merge in my binoviewers without any problem at all. Based on that experience, I'd venture to say you'll be fine with a new 25mm Cemax.
